The goal is matching surround side speakers for my two way KPT-535. The room is 14.5 feet wide and the nearest seat is 4.5 feet away from the side wall. 

 

The VBAT series seems quite interesting. KPT-8-VB and KPT-12-VB have 140° horizontal coverage, while the KPT-12-VBM have 115° +/- 25° horizontal coverage. What worries me is this, copied from the manual:

 

"Tight 60° vertical dispersion married with 
high output woofers also creates a long throw with high output, ideal for 
today’s larger auditoriums." 

 

Will this long throw design work in a 14.5 feet wide home cinema? Does anyone have experience? Or should I go for the consumer Klipsch RP-502S or Klipsch KS-525 THX?

It doesn't appear that you have the required room depth or depth of seating locations to take advantage of the "VBAT" bipole polar coverage capability.  All you will achieve is more front and back wall bounce using VBAT models (which isn't really desirable). 

 

I'd instead recommend something that covers your prime seating position well, and has approximately the same timbre and end-to-end frequency response as your fronts--such as this:

The surround height above the sitting position should be pretty much like your fronts as specified in the 5.1 ITU-R BS.775–3 arrangement:
